Guy Ritchie’s In the Grey Brings Jake Gyllenhaal and Henry Cavill Together for Elite Ops Thriller

The first trailer has arrived for In the Grey, the latest action thriller from Guy Ritchie, and it looks set to deliver the kind of slick, fast-paced crime drama the director has become known for.

The film brings together an impressive cast led by Jake Gyllenhaal and Henry Cavill, who play two highly skilled operatives working within the shadowy world between legality and criminality. Operating in the murky territory suggested by the film’s title, the pair are part of an elite unit that handles dangerous missions others cannot touch.

The newly released trailer offers a first glimpse at the film’s stylish tone, packed with intense action, dark humour and the kind of sharp dialogue that has become synonymous with Ritchie’s filmmaking. Alongside Gyllenhaal and Cavill, the film also stars Eiza González, Rosamund Pike and Fisher Stevens, suggesting a strong ensemble supporting the central duo.

The story centres on two extraction specialists who are tasked with rescuing a high-profile negotiator after she is kidnapped. As the mission unfolds, the operatives must navigate a dangerous web of criminal organisations, political interests and covert operations, blurring the lines between hero and anti-hero.

For Ritchie, the project continues his recent run of high-profile action films, following titles such as The Covenant and The Ministry of Ungentlemanly Warfare. Known for his energetic storytelling and distinctive visual style, the director appears to be leaning once again into the gritty action territory that audiences have come to expect.

The pairing of Gyllenhaal and Cavill is likely to be one of the film’s biggest draws, with both actors bringing strong action credentials and on-screen charisma to the roles. From the brief footage shown so far, their dynamic appears to be built around tension, wit and a shared willingness to operate in morally complicated territory. While the trailer only offers a taste of what’s to come, In the Grey already looks poised to deliver another high-octane thriller from Ritchie — blending espionage, action and a touch of dark comedy.

In The Grey is set for US cinemas on May 15th. A UK release is still TBC.
